    I look today and i was not able to hook up fuel pressure gauge because i have automotive tester and dont have those fitings. I instaled new over flow valve to day and activated a primer pump for like 4 minutes, truck started but 2 symbols on clustem came on , one it showed fuel symbol with water drops on side and other showed fuel sumbol with like vapors under, truck ran ok for like 20 minutes all ok, still have active code, i shut down the truck and tried to restsart after 20 minutes, i did start but was stumbling for couple seconds and both of those warnings came on, any ideas, thank you in advance

    Check you're fuel pressure with vcad pro the one with the water drops means you have water in the fuel and the other one means you have air in the fuel being that u just opened up the fuel system the air is expected as for the water in the fuel depends what kind of water separator filter you have do u have the cartridge on the right side or the one mounted on the left side of the engine
